PyQt is used in this UI package, and PyQt is GPL software. I used PyQt before going releasing my
source as BSD, so I have commercial license. When I released this software as BSD, I assumed that,
BSD being incompatible with GPL, anyone wanting to redistribute this code would need a commercial
license from PyQt. Therefore, I had a warning here telling people they needed a commercial license
to modify and redistribute the qt code.
But no! There are good news. I saw that PyQt has special permissions in its "GPL_EXCEPTION.TXT"
file, thus making everything nice and shiny. The license of this software package is compatible with
PyQt's GPL license. No problem here.
